Long-term insomnia associated with increased dementia risk and accelerated brain aging

Long-term insomnia associated with increased dementia risk and accelerated brain aging

Chronic Insomnia Linked to Increased Dementia Risk Recent research highlights a concerning link between chronic insomnia and a heightened risk of dementia. A study published in the journal Neurology suggests that struggling with sleep can essentially accelerate brain aging by three years. This study monitored 2,750 cognitively healthy older adults, averaging around 70 years old, […]

New MRI brain scan can forecast Alzheimer’s before symptoms appear

New MRI brain scan can forecast Alzheimer's before symptoms appear

Brain Iron Levels as Potential Indicator for Alzheimer’s Disease New research indicates that elevated brain iron levels may signal an increased risk of developing Alzheimer’s disease in the future. High concentrations of certain elements can amplify cerebral toxins and lead to neurodegeneration, which often contributes to cognitive decline. This effect is especially pronounced when these […]
